Allow PlaceholderConfig.Text to accept either a single string or an
array of strings, from which one is randomly selected at runtime.
This maintains backward compatibility with existing single-string configs
while enabling random placeholder selection.
Changes:
- Modify PlaceholderConfig.Text type from string to FlexibleStringSlice
- Add GetRandomText() helper method for random selection
- Update SendPlaceholder in all channels to use GetRandomText()
- Update config.example.json with array placeholder examples
- Update Matrix channel documentation

Prevent LLM from seeing its own credentials (API keys, tokens, secrets)
by filtering sensitive values from tool call results before sending to
the
model. Values are collected from .security.yml and replaced with
[FILTERED] using an efficient strings.Replacer (O(n+m)).
- Add FilterSensitiveData and FilterMinLength to ToolsConfig
- Implement SensitiveDataReplacer() with sync.Once caching in
SecurityConfig
- Use reflection to collect all sensitive values (Model API keys,
channel
tokens, web tool API keys, skills tokens)
- Apply filtering in agent loop at 4 tool result locations
- Add comprehensive tests covering all token types

* feat(telegram): stream LLM responses in real-time via sendMessageDraft
Implements real-time token streaming to Telegram using the sendMessageDraft
API (telego v1.6.0). Instead of showing only a "Thinking..." placeholder
until the full response arrives, users now see partial LLM output appear
in the chat as it's generated.
The streaming pipeline threads through all layers:
- StreamingProvider interface (providers/types.go): opt-in ChatStream()
method that receives an onChunk callback with accumulated text
- OpenAI-compatible SSE streaming (openai_compat/provider.go): parses
SSE events with stream:true, handles text deltas and tool call assembly
- Anthropic native streaming (anthropic/provider.go): uses SDK's
NewStreaming() for direct Anthropic API connections
- HTTPProvider delegation (http_provider.go): delegates ChatStream to
the underlying openai_compat provider
- StreamingCapable + Streamer interfaces (channels/interfaces.go):
opt-in channel capability like TypingCapable/PlaceholderCapable
- Telegram streamer (telegram/telegram.go): BeginStream returns a
telegramStreamer that throttles sendMessageDraft calls (3s/200 chars)
with graceful degradation on API errors
- StreamDelegate bridge (bus/bus.go): decouples agent loop from channel
manager without tight imports
- Manager integration (manager.go): implements StreamDelegate, tracks
streamActive state, coordinates with placeholder editing
- Agent loop (loop.go): uses ChatStream when both provider and channel
support streaming, cancels stream on tool calls, skips PublishOutbound
when Finalize already delivered the message
Graceful degradation:
- Bots without forum/topics mode: first sendMessageDraft error sets
failed=true, subsequent Updates become no-ops, Finalize still delivers
via SendMessage. User sees normal non-streaming behavior.
- Non-streaming providers: type assertion fails, falls back to Chat()
- Config opt-out: streaming.enabled (default true) in telegram config
Closes#1098
* fix(telegram): delete placeholder message when streaming delivers response
When streaming was active, the "Thinking..." placeholder message stayed
in the chat because preSend only deleted the tracking entry without
removing the actual Telegram message. Now preSend deletes the placeholder
via the new MessageDeleter interface when streamActive is set.
